Sá Sá is a Portuguese and Galician surname, derived from places in Portugal and Galicia named Sá or Sa [1]

sá (feminine sú, neuter tað) (obsolete, demonstrative) that, that one, he (referring to something or someone which is about to be specified further or has just been mentioned)

Sá is a former Portuguese under-21 international, reaching the European Championship final in 2015 He was part of the full squad that finished third at the 2017 Confederations Cup and won the 2019 UEFA Nations League Finals on home soil, and was also chosen for the 2022 World Cup
